Linux DS

Apparently someone has Linux running on the Nintendo DS by using some external hardware. For those of you who have no idea what Linux is, it is similar to UNIX, which is an open-source operating system and is most commonly used to run servers. You can see the picture here. The hardware is currently quite bulky, but the hope is to get the whole operating system down to a single portable cartridge.
